MySpace Graphics and Backgrounds for July 4th

Autumn Clanton
The July 4th holiday is a great time to show how proud you are to be an American. Since MySpace has become such a social outlet for the masses, it only seems appropriate that various websites offer backgrounds, layouts and graphics to show your pride for the red, white and blue.

At Cool Holiday Graphics (http://www.coolholidaygraphics.com/4thofjuly/) you can find a plethora of things to decorate your Myspace profile with to celebrate the holiday. They have animations, banners, backgrounds, graphics, contact tables, comments, cursors, falling objects, icons and funny pictures that are related to the July 4th holiday. All of the graphics and backgrounds on this site range from neutral to full of glitter and glitz.

Xoospace (http://www.xoospace.com/index.php?go=graphics&q=happy+4th+of+july+comments) is the site to go for if you are looking for more risqué and interesting Fourth of July comments to adorn your (or your friends) profile with. You can choose from scantily clad women, women on motorcycles, Emo girls, or even Austin Powers wishing you a Happy 4th. This site is sure to be a hit among the men as well as women who are trying to flirt with someone on Myspace. It definitely has a wide assortment of women, so there are plenty to choose from.

Wish-A-Friend (http://www.wishafriend.com/backgrounds/4thjuly/showall.php) has a variety of backgrounds, but little else when it comes to the July 4th holiday. However, the backgrounds are more unique than some on other sites, so this is a good thing if you are looking for something a bit different. Be prepared though, this site does require you to look through offers. If you do not want the hassle, make sure to click the button on the top right hand side that says "Skip."

Funmunch.com (http://www.funmunch.com/events/4th_july/) is a hip little site that also has many different items to choose from. Not only does it offer Independence Day graphics, backgrounds and pictures for Myspace, it also has poems, recipes, quizzes, crafts and July 4th E-cards. There is also an area that gives the history of Independence Day and the Declaration of Independence. If you are a parent, this is the site I would lead my children to. Not only will they have cool items to add to Myspace, they will learn something about our country in the process.
